Computer engineering at the master level addresses advanced topics in the design, development, and management of complex software and computing systems. The discipline covers areas including distributed systems, algorithms, software architecture, operating systems, networks, computer security, and emerging paradigms such as cloud computing and artificial intelligence. Graduates of master programs in this field typically hold roles as software architects, systems engineers, technical leads, and researchers in technology companies, public institutions, and research centers. The depth of specialization at this level also prepares students for doctoral research in computing and related disciplines. Ingeniería Informatica is a one-and-a-half-year master program offered in Spanish at Rey Juan Carlos University, with annual tuition of 1,165.80 EUR. The program is based at the Móstoles campus.

This program's tuition is 55% below the typical master's in Spain.

Median tuition for that cohort is 3,156 USD, across 709 programs on Global Admissions.
